Superactive Group Co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ow Calculation

Superactive Group Co's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ow=- Capital Expenditure / Cash Flow from Operations
=- (-1.017) / 4.839
=0.21

Superactive Group Co  (HKSE:00176)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ow Explanation

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ow ratio assesses how much of a company’s Cash Flow from Operations is being devoted to Capital Expenditure. It is a good indicator in terms of how much the company is focused on growth. In general, a high Capex-to-Operating-Cash-Flow ratio indicates that the company is investing more in physical assets and is focused on growth and expansion. Conversely, lower ratio could indicate that a company has reached maturity and is no longer pursuing aggressive growth.

Moreover, the ratio is also useful to distinguish whether the company is capital intensive or not. If the ratio is large, then the company tends to be capital intensive. Lower ratio suggests that it’s a capital-light business. The ratio can be combined with ROIC % to identify whether the company is an asset-light business that has a high return on invested capital. This is one question investors commonly ask to see if a company qualifies as a good company.

Superactive Group Co Ltd is an investment holding company. Along with the subsidiaries, the company is involved in the design and distribution of consumer electronic products, provision of nursery education service/properties management, and money lending. The operating segments of the group are the Manufacture of Electronics products; Provision of Nursery Education services; Money Lending business; Property Development and Management business; and Regulated Financial Services business. It derives the majority of its revenue from the manufacturing and sale of electronics products segment. Geographically the company exports its products to Mainland China, the United States of America, the United Kingdom, The People's Republic of China, Hong Kong, Europe, and Others.
